Plenum Spacer washers

Hey everyone, I recently installed my 5/16 spacer and left out the washers that go around the outer plenum but put them on the 6 bolts in the middle. I made sure I put on some extra loctite to keep them sealed in there, but I am worried that the bolts will come undone as there's no washer to keep them in place. Can I run the car without washers, or should I take the plenum apart and put them on there?

Thanks

Edit: I did put the cup thingy's on there.
